Microsoft’s next version of Office has reached its technical preview stage. The platform is being distributed to a select group of testers which for the first time includes customers; a public beta is due mid 2012. Free download of pre-built General Business Taxonomy for SharePoint 2010
Microsoft has teamed up with WAND to provide pre-built foundational taxonomies in a variety of fields and expertise. This provides a great strating point for your organisation if you are looking at putting a taxonomy structure together yourself in SharePoint 2010. Office 15 to Provide Significant Boost to Microsoft’s Revenues in 2013
Office 2010 was a huge hit and sold more than 100 million licenses. It showed an 8% increase in revenue last quarter, compensating for the lull in Windows sales.
